Transaction 78393153415456d663fcabdb620460c6221562c8e4c9e94bae72dfcc698836f3
1 Input
1 Output
-
78393153415456d663fcabdb620460c6221562c8e4c9e94bae72dfcc698836f3:0
- value
- 130132
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eea03d223ea6e67b17f8d8645447015b428df14d OP_EQUAL
- address
- 3PSkhnabXL7EGzbhiDZmGq1ZeEG8iY7RcB